Lion Industries losses widen in fourth quarter
Malaysian steelmaker Lion Industries has reported higher losses in the fourth quarter amid lower revenue, Kallanish notes.
The firm says in a bourse filing that its net losses widened to MYR 268.72 million ($56.87m) in the fourth quarter from MYR 86.44m a year ago.
Its revenue for the quarter also fell 36.16% to MYR 435.37m from MYR 681.92m. The fall was due to lower steel selling prices and sales volume.
